Getting to Know Distinct Carpet Varieties and Their Upkeep Requirements

Various carpet varieties demand specific cleaning approaches to copyright their visual appeal and longevity. For example, wool carpets are renowned for their resilience but can be sensitive to high heat and harsh chemicals, demanding gentle cleaning solutions. Synthetic carpets, such as nylon and polyester, are significantly more durable and can often endure stronger cleaning agents, making them easier to maintain.

Berber carpets feature looped fibers that can trap dirt and debris within their texture, demanding regular vacuuming and occasional professional cleaning to prevent matting. In comparison, shag carpets, with their lengthy fibers, necessitate careful handling to avoid tangling and may require specialized cleaning approaches.

Comprehending these distinctions is crucial for effective carpet care, guaranteeing that each type is treated properly to preserve its unique qualities and lengthen its lifespan. By understanding the specific cleaning requirements of various carpets, one can prevent damage and ensure that their flooring remains in peak condition.

Critical Carpet Cleaning Instruments and Tools

A properly-equipped carpet cleaning toolkit is crucial for keeping the appearance and hygiene of carpets. Primary tools include a vacuum cleaner, which successfully extracts surface dirt and debris, and a carpet brush for intensive cleaning of fibers. Stain removers, available in both commercial and homemade varieties, are critical for handling specific spills and stains quickly.

Additionally, a steam cleaner can offer a thorough cleaning by employing hot water extraction, which removes dirt and allergens. Carpet cleaning pads and cloths are essential for applying cleaning solutions and blotting stains. Bucket and measuring tools are important for mixing solutions accurately.

Lastly, possessing protective gloves and a mask guarantees safety when working with cleaning chemicals. Having these important supplies, preserving clean and fresh carpets becomes a straightforward task, fostering a cleaner living environment.

Proven Carpet Cleaning Techniques

Professional carpet cleaning techniques can significantly boost the results obtained with the right tools and equipment. One basic approach is the technique of dry cleaning, which employs specialized powders that absorb dirt and grime, making it perfect for delicate carpets. Another efficient method is steam cleaning, which employs hot water extraction to extract deep-seated dirt and allergens. Regular vacuuming is also crucial; it helps avoid the accumulation of debris and preserves carpet appearance.

For heavily used spaces, a combination of thorough deep cleaning and spot cleaning is suggested to address stubborn stains effectively. It is essential to follow the carpet manufacturer's guidelines regarding cleaning products and techniques to eliminate damage. Utilizing a rotating brush or carpet rake can serve to elevate fibers and restore the carpet's texture. In the end, utilizing a variety of techniques depending on specific carpet types and conditions delivers superior cleanliness and longevity.

Standard Stain Fixes

Countless households encounter the issue of stubborn stains and persistent odors that can spoil the aesthetic and freshness of carpets. Standard stain remedies often use household items, offering effective solutions without the need for harsh chemicals. For instance, a mixture of white vinegar and water can handle pet stains, while baking soda effectively absorbs odors. Dish soap paired with warm water acts as a wonderful solution for grease stains. For red wine spills, club soda can help extract the stain when blotted quickly. Furthermore, cornstarch can be sprinkled on fresh grease stains, left to absorb, and then vacuumed later. These DIY remedies not only handle stains but also foster a cleaner, healthier home environment, maintaining that carpets remain bright and inviting.

Odor Neutralization Methods

Many homeowners seek techniques to remove unpleasant odors that can stay in carpets, especially those due to pets, spills, or mildew. One effective solution entails using a combination of white vinegar and water, which can be applied lightly onto the affected area and blotted with a clean cloth. Baking soda is another widely-used option; it can be distributed generously over the carpet, allowed to sit explore the facts for several hours, and then vacuumed to eliminate odors. Essential oils, like lavender or tea tree, can also be added to the vinegar solution for a refreshing scent. Additionally, commercial enzymatic cleaners decompose scent-generating substances. By employing these approaches, homeowners can properly tackle unwanted smells in their carpets.

Why Vacuuming Frequency Matters

Frequent vacuuming of carpets serves a vital function in maintaining their visual appeal and durability. Frequent vacuuming extracts dirt, dust, and allergens that can accumulate in the fibers, preventing them from becoming embedded and causing wear. Experts recommend vacuuming high-traffic areas at least twice a week, while less traveled sections can be maintained weekly. Employing the proper vacuum settings for carpet type can enhance effectiveness, guaranteeing a thorough clean. Moreover, vacuuming aids in keeping the carpet's texture and avoids matting, which can diminish its visual appeal. Property owners must also focus on the vacuum cleaner's maintenance, including filter replacements and brush roll cleaning, to guarantee maximum performance. This preventive strategy to carpet care ultimately extends the life of the flooring investment.

Methods for Preventing Stains

Though unforeseen spills and accidents are bound to happen in any residence, adopting successful stain prevention techniques can greatly reduce the risk of permanent damage to carpets. Routinely applying a carpet protector aids in establishing a barrier against stains, making cleanup simpler. Placing mats at entry points minimizes dirt and debris tracked indoors, further protecting the carpet fibers. Promoting a no-shoes policy can greatly reduce the spread of stains and wear. Additionally, promptly addressing spills by blotting, rather than rubbing, can prevent stains from settling in. Regularly scheduled professional cleanings also maintain the carpet's appearance and longevity. In conclusion, educating all household members about proper care and maintenance fosters a shared responsibility for keeping carpets clean and stain-free.

When It's Time to Hire Professional Carpet Cleaning Specialists

When does it become necessary to evaluate hiring professional carpet cleaning services? Homeowners should evaluate professional assistance when encountering persistent stains or odors that DIY methods fail to eliminate. High-traffic areas that exhibit significant wear or discoloration may also require expert intervention, as professionals employ advanced equipment and techniques to restore carpets effectively. In addition, if allergies or respiratory issues develop, professional cleaning can eliminate deep-seated dust, allergens, and pollutants that regular vacuuming is unable to handle.

Another indicator is the presence of mold or mildew, which can pose health risks if not addressed correctly. If carpets haven't been professionally cleaned in over a year, it is advisable to pursue professional services for a deep cleaning. In the end, hiring professionals can conserve time and ensure a deeper clean, prolonging the life of the carpet and elevating the home's overall appearance.

How Frequently Do Carpets Require Cleaning?

Professionals suggest cleaning carpets every six to twelve months, based on foot traffic and environmental factors. High-traffic areas may demand more frequent cleaning, while less-used spaces can be cleaned less often.

Can Professional Carpet Cleaning Harm the Flooring Beneath?

Indeed, improper carpet cleaning methods can deteriorate the flooring underneath. Surplus moisture, harsh chemical solutions, or aggressive scrubbing can lead to warping, mold growth, or deterioration of the subfloor, necessitating careful cleaning practices to avert such issues.

What Steps Should I Take Before Carpet Cleaning?

Before carpet cleaning, one should remove all furniture, vacuum comprehensively to remove dirt and debris, and test cleaning solutions on a tiny, inconspicuous area. Taking these steps ensures an effective and safe cleaning process.

How Long Does It Take for Carpets to Dry?

Usually, carpets take approximately 4 to 24 hours to dry completely following cleaning, depending on variables such as humidity, ventilation, and the cleaning method utilized. Proper airflow can greatly minimize drying time and enhance results.
